智能运维能实现

admin 电脑数码 776 0

智能运维是指利用人工智能、大数据等技术手段,对IT系统进行实时监控、故障诊断、性能优化等管理和运维工作的一种方法。在智能运维中,大数据扮演着至关重要的角色,通过对海量数据的分析和挖掘,可以帮助企业实现更高效、更可靠的运维管理。

1. 数据采集

智能运维的第一步是数据采集,即收集来自各种IT设备、应用程序、网络设备等的数据。这些数据可以包括性能指标、日志信息、事件记录等。数据采集的方式多样,可以通过Agent、传感器、日志收集器等工具进行。

2. 数据存储

采集到的数据需要进行存储,以便后续的分析和查询。在智能运维中,通常会选择分布式存储系统,如Hadoop、HBase等,来存储海量的运维数据。这些系统具有高可靠性和可扩展性,能够满足大规模数据的存储需求。

3. 数据清洗

由于采集到的数据可能存在噪音、重复或不完整等问题,因此需要进行数据清洗,以确保数据的质量和准确性。数据清洗可以通过去重、过滤、填充缺失值等方式进行,从而提高后续分析的可信度。

4. 数据分析

一旦数据准备就绪,就可以进行数据分析。智能运维的数据分析通常包括以下几个方面:

  • 异常检测:利用机器学习算法和统计方法,识别出系统中的异常行为,如性能异常、安全漏洞等。
  • 趋势分析:分析历史数据,发现系统的运行趋势,预测未来可能出现的问题,并提前采取措施。
  • 关联分析:发现不同数据之间的关联关系,帮助理解系统运行的内在机制。
  • 智能运维能实现-第1张图片-彩蝶百科

  • 预测性维护:基于数据分析结果,预测设备的故障发生时间,提前进行维护,避免系统停机造成的损失。

5. 数据可视化

数据分析的结果通常以可视化的形式展现,以便运维人员更直观地理解和使用。常见的数据可视化工具包括Grafana、Kibana等,它们可以生成各种图表、仪表盘,帮助用户快速定位和解决问题。

6. 数据应用

智能运维的数据分析结果需要应用到实际的运维管理中。这可能包括自动化故障处理、优化资源配置、制定运维策略等方面。通过将数据驱动的智能运维技术与实际运维工作相结合,可以提高系统的稳定性和效率,降低运维成本。

智能运维大数据表达了一种基于数据驱动的运维管理模式,通过数据的采集、存储、清洗、分析、可视化和应用,实现对IT系统的智能监控和管理,从而提升运维效率和质量。

标签: 智能运维实践年度报告 大数据定义智能运维汤滨 大数据智能运维 智能运维包括哪些内容

发布评论 0条评论)

还木有评论哦,快来抢沙发吧~